MGIC (MTG) stock analysis | price action and technical resistance levels remain in focus. MGIC Investment Corporation (MTG) closed at $25.22, down 1.14% in the latest session. The stock remains above its key support level of $23.96 while approaching its established resistance near $26.48. The modest decline comes amid mixed signals in the mortgage insurance sector.

Trading volume on the session was near normal levels, suggesting the pullback is not accompanied by panic selling but rather reflects routine profit-taking after a period of relative strength. As a leading private mortgage insurer, MTG’s performance is closely tied to the health of the U.S. housing market and interest rate expectations. Recent economic data showing persistent inflation has tempered hopes for rapid Fed rate cuts, which may be weighing on mortgage-related stocks. Additionally, the sector has been navigating elevated mortgage rates that could slow origination volumes, though higher rates also tend to support demand for private mortgage insurance on new loans as homebuyers seek lower down-payment options. The 1.14% decline aligns with a broader slight weakness in financial sector equities during the session. MTG’s price action remains within a well-defined range, indicating that the current retreat is not yet challenging the stock’s intermediate-term uptrend. Investors are likely monitoring upcoming housing starts and existing home sales data for further direction.

The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) is in the mid-40s range, suggesting neutral to slightly bearish momentum after the recent pullback. The moving average convergence divergence (MACD) has shown a potential bearish crossover in recent sessions, which could indicate short-term caution. However, MTG has held above its 50-day moving average, which has acted as dynamic support in recent months. The price action over the past month has formed a series of higher lows, a constructive pattern that suggests buyers are stepping in at progressively higher levels. If the stock can maintain support above $24.50, the current consolidation may resolve to the upside toward the $26.48 resistance. Conversely, a breakdown below $23.96 could open the door to a test of the $22.50 area. The stock’s beta, which is below 1.0, indicates that MTG tends to be less volatile than the broader market, making these support and resistance levels particularly important.

A potential moderation in mortgage rates later this year could boost refinancing activity and increase the demand for new insurance policies. Conversely, if the economy enters a recession, rising unemployment claims could lead to higher claims losses for mortgage insurers, weighing on earnings. The company’s strong capital position and disciplined underwriting may help it weather such scenarios better than peers. Key levels to watch include a break above $26.48, which could signal a move toward $28.00, while a close below $23.96 might suggest a retest of the $22.00 area. Earnings season for mortgage insurers will provide more clarity on loss ratios and new business trends. Additionally, regulatory changes in the housing finance sector could create both opportunities and risks. Investors should also consider the company’s dividend yield and share repurchase program, which may provide a floor for the stock in times of uncertainty. The current price action reflects a balanced risk-reward setup, with the stock trading in the middle of its recent range.
